WebCycladian art is best known for the stylised, female, nude marble sculptures. They are known as figures or idols. The most famous are the musician forms such as the harp player or pipe player see Figure 5. Figure 5: Harpist and double-flute player found together in a single grave on Keros. 2700-2500 BC. Web6 sep. 2015 · Etruscan Art 16 Apr 700 – 90 BC The Etruscans were a civilized society living in Italy during the Bronze and Iron ages. Their city-states were located in Etruria, a region in central Italy that was bordered in the south near modern-day Rome and eventually expanded as far north as modern-day Milan.

WebLeonardo envisaged the great picture chart of the human body he had produced through his anatomical drawings and Vitruvian Man as a cosmografia del minor mondo (“cosmography of the microcosm”). He believed the workings of the human body to be an analogy, in microcosm, for the workings of the universe. Leonardo wrote: “Man has been called ...
